Method
- Step 1: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
- Step 2: In a large pot, bring salted water to a boil. Add the cubed potatoes and cook until tender, about 15-20 minutes. Drain the potatoes in a colander and return them to the pot.
- Step 3: To the drained potatoes, add the sour cream, shredded cheddar cheese, crumbled bacon, chopped green onions, melted butter, garlic powder, salt, and pepper. Using a spatula or wooden spoon, mix everything together until well combined and creamy.
- Step 4: Transfer the potato mixture to a greased baking dish, spreading it out evenly.
- Step 5: Sprinkle the crushed potato chips evenly over the top of the potato mixture.
- Step 6: Place the baking dish in the preheated oven and bake for 25-30 minutes until the top turns golden and crispy.
- Step 7: Once baked, remove the dish from the oven and let it cool slightly before serving.
Notes
You can prepare the potato mixture ahead of time, store it in the refrigerator, and bake it just before serving for optimal freshness.
